For more than 20 years, My People Clinical & Community Services has partnered with youth and families across Connecticut to strengthen outcomes, support prevention efforts, and advance Positive Youth Development (PYD) practices.
As part of this ongoing commitment, we are offering a Spring Municipal Youth Data Snapshot powered by SEE360™, a structured youth insight framework developed by our Director of Operations, Dr. Dayeshell Muhammad. This short-term engagement provides Youth Services Bureaus (YSBs) and municipal partners with a clear, aggregate view of youth-reported strengths and growth areas to inform summer planning and fiscal year reporting. |
